appears to be RCD-100c-2000P-01R______________BUT,
then add the obverse rim thru Y to right eyebrow------------

IMG_5564.JPG IMG_5565.JPG


the reverse:
1-rim to rim thru wing tip and "O"
2-rim thru "R" and tail ending below bottom right star
3-rim thru "O" in OF to wing tip
4-rim CUD at 1st "A"--
5-becoming crack thru "A", building to an interior retained CUD at 2 top right stars--- 6-crack continues a jagged path thru "I" to the rim

I'm not seeing any cuds on this coin. I do see an interior die break. Remember, cuds are attached to the rim. Anything else is either a chip or a IDB.
